These campaigns often use the names of trending personalities or viral events—such as "Siti Aishah"—as clickbait to trick users into downloading dangerous files or clicking suspicious links. The Mechanics of the "Cumwithlink.zip" Scam
: This tactic relies on the "fear of missing out" (FOMO) regarding viral entertainment content to override a user's typical security caution.
Scammers frequently hijack names that are currently "trending" in specific regions to increase the likelihood of clicks.
: Files like Cumwithlink.zip often contain Trojans or Spyware designed to steal login credentials, personal data, or financial information once opened on a device.
: Scammers title files with provocative or "trending" keywords (e.g., "viral video," "leaked content") to exploit user curiosity.
The use of .zip or .rar files in Telegram chats is a common method for delivering malware.
